I'm trying to compile fluxus on ubuntu "10.04 LTS - the Lucid Lynx". I don't know Linux at all and I have absolutely no idea of what I'm doing :D

I've downloaded the source code using git:
|git clone git://git.savannah.nongnu.org/fluxus.git|

I've downloaded Racket (source code) from their site. I'veconfigured Racket with:
|./configure --prefix=/usr/local/racket --enable-shared|

then tried a few things *ahem* to compile & install, the last attemps being:
|make both
sudo make install-both-common
|
To compile fluxus, I had to define *RacketPrefix*, else scons couldn't fond racket3m:
|scons RacketPrefix=/usr/local/racket|

Everything goes fine until raco is called to generate base.c:
